New force of nature, latest data from U.S. atom smasher has physics community excited
The accelerator tunnel of the Tevatron. Scientists have been analysing a 'bump' in the smasher's data that could reveal a new force of nature.
Data from a major U.S. atom smasher may have revealed a new elementary particle, or even a new force of nature like gravity or magnetism, a lab has told AFP.
The findings could offer clues to the persistent riddle of mass and how objects obtain it...
